**"Jataka Mani Manjusha: Parasara Astrology"** by **Challa Soma Sundaram** is a comprehensive guide to **Parasara astrology**, an ancient system of Vedic astrology based on the teachings of **Rishi Parasara**, one of the most revered sages in the tradition of Vedic astrology. The book serves as an introduction and a detailed exploration of the principles of Parasara astrology, providing insights into its methodology and practical applications.

1. **Introduction to Parasara Astrology**:
- The book begins with an overview of **Parasara astrology**, which is based on the teachings of the sage **Parasara**, who is often considered the father of Vedic astrology. Parasara's text, the **Brihat Parasara Hora Shastra**, is one of the oldest and most authoritative texts in the field of astrology.
- **Parasara astrology** is a detailed system that emphasizes the analysis of a person’s **birth chart (Jataka)** to understand their **life path**, **personality**, **career**, **health**, **relationships**, and **spiritual progress**.
2. **The Role of Planets and Houses in Parasara Astrology**:
- The book covers the fundamental concepts of **planets** (Grahas) and **houses** (Bhavas) in the context of **Parasara's teachings**. Each planet represents certain energies or forces in a person's life, while the houses represent different areas of life such as wealth, career, health, relationships, and spirituality.
- Parasara's system of astrology places particular importance on the **Rashi** (zodiac signs), **planetary aspects**, and the **lunar nodes (Rahu and Ketu)**. The interaction between planets, their strengths or weaknesses, and their placements in various signs and houses is crucial to understanding a person’s destiny.
3. **Planetary Dasha System**:
- One of the most important features of **Parasara astrology** is the **Dasha system**, which divides a person’s life into periods ruled by different planets. Each **Dasha** or planetary period is associated with the planet’s influence on the individual’s life.
- The book explains how to calculate the **Dasha periods** and how to interpret them to predict specific events in a person’s life, such as career changes, financial ups and downs, marriage, health issues, and other life milestones.
4. **The Concept of Yogas**:
- **Yogas** are important combinations of planets in a person’s horoscope that indicate significant events or traits in life. Parasara astrology identifies various types of **Yogas** that can influence a person’s fate, such as:
- **Raj Yogas** (combinations that bring wealth, power, and success).
- **Dhan Yogas** (combinations that indicate prosperity and financial success).
- **Chandra-Mangal Dhan Yoga**, **Gaj Kesari Yoga**, **Sannyasa Yoga**, and other important combinations.
- The book provides an in-depth explanation of these Yogas, including how they are formed, their meanings, and their potential outcomes.
5. **The Importance of the Ascendant (Lagna)**:
- The **Ascendant (Lagna)** is one of the most significant factors in **Parasara astrology**, as it represents the **physical body**, **mindset**, and **overall life direction**. The Ascendant is the starting point for interpreting the horoscope and reveals important insights about a person’s life.
- The book discusses the role of the **Ascendant Lord** (the ruling planet of the Ascendant) and how its placement and strength in the birth chart can influence a person’s life experiences.
6. **The Role of Nakshatras**:
- Parasara astrology also places great emphasis on the **Nakshatras** (lunar constellations). There are 27 Nakshatras, each with its own specific qualities, and each one is ruled by a specific planet.
- The book explains how the **position of the Moon** in a particular Nakshatra at the time of birth can influence a person’s **emotional nature**, **behavior**, and **mental state**. It also provides insights into how the Nakshatras interact with the planets in the birth chart to create unique life patterns.
7. **The Twelve Houses of the Birth Chart**:
- The book details the significance of each of the **12 houses** in the horoscope, which govern different aspects of life:
- **1st House**: Personality, physical appearance, and general life outlook.
- **2nd House**: Wealth, family, speech, and assets.
- **3rd House**: Communication, siblings, and short travels.
- **4th House**: Home, mother, emotions, and vehicles.
- **5th House**: Children, education, creativity, and romance.
- **6th House**: Health, enemies, and service.
- **7th House**: Marriage, partnerships, and public relationships.
- **8th House**: Transformation, death, inheritance, and hidden matters.
- **9th House**: Fortune, dharma, and higher learning.
- **10th House**: Career, profession, and public life.
- **11th House**: Gains, friendships, and aspirations.
- **12th House**: Losses, isolation, spirituality, and foreign travel.
- By analyzing the planets and their positions in these houses, astrologers can predict specific events and patterns in a person's life.
8. **Interpretation of Transits and Aspects**:
- The book provides guidance on interpreting the **transits** of planets, especially how their movement across the zodiac influences the individual’s birth chart.
- It also explores the **aspects** (Drishti) formed by planets, which reveal how planets influence each other and the overall life experience. The book explains how planetary aspects (like **conjunctions**, **oppositions**, and **trines**) can alter the expression of the planets and their results.
9. **Remedies (Upayas) in Parasara Astrology**:
- **Remedies (Upayas)** are an essential part of **Parasara astrology**. The book covers various remedies and practices that can be used to mitigate negative planetary influences and enhance positive ones. These remedies may include:
- **Mantras**: Specific chants to pacify or strengthen the planets.
- **Gemstones**: Wearing gemstones associated with certain planets.
- **Charity and Rituals**: Performing charitable deeds and conducting spiritual rituals to gain favor from benefic planets or reduce the malefic effects of planets.
